Job Description
Job Summary:
The Coordinator of Disability Support Services reports to the University Director of Disability Support and Academic Support Center and has responsibility for coordinating accommodations and related services for students with disabilities, managing the Office for Disability Support Services, supervising student personnel, and serving as a resource to the Fairleigh Dickinson University community. Additional responsibilities may be assigned by the University Director.
Required Qualifications:
1. Bachelorโs degree required; Masterโs degree in Psychology, Special Education, Student Services Administration, Higher Education Administration, Management, or other field preferred.
2. A minimum of 1-year of related experience, including but not limited to: legal issues, higher education, and support services.
3. Familiarity with federal, state and local laws regarding access for people with disabilities preferred.
